# Client setup for the Stallgrid occupancy feed (Garage Cluster West).
# Polls the internal Bayline telemetry service every 30s; no public
# egress. TLS is pinned to the mesh CA. Responses are signed; verify
# before caching. Failure mode: stale counts are served for up to
# 5 minutes, then the feed reports unavailable. Scope is read-only.
# The service key for this client is on the next line.

API key for bageg-kajef: vxb2-ss

# Heads up, plugin folks! This env file belongs to the Wandergate auth shim.
# You're probably here because of the infamous session-token refresh bug:
# tokens refreshed within 5 seconds of expiry used to get double-issued,
# and plugins saw two valid sessions for one user. That's fixed in shim 2.9,
# but only if SESSION_GRACE_MS stays at 5000 or below — don't bump it.
# The shim also verifies refresh calls with a shared secret, set directly below.

vault entry, fawif-tadup: COURIER_KEY29=fba3dedb47dad65bab6e255d088f1

Q4 Planning Note — Sales Leads

Next year's training budget for the Varrow Group sales organisation has been provisionally approved at a modest increase over current levels. Priority goes to product certification on the Lintveld platform and negotiation refreshers. Submit headcount-based estimates by end of month so allocations can be finalised before January. How the remaining discretionary funds are deployed depends on the plans outlined below.

board note of tagug-hahag: Praionax Logistics is in early talks to buy Julaxek Group for about $36.3 million. The Julmir launch date is March 1, and nothing goes to the press before then.